As the supercharged Un-carrier, T-Mobile US, Inc. (NASDAQ: TMUS) is powered by an award-winning 5G network that connects more people, in more places, than ever before. With T-Mobile’s unique value proposition of best network, best value, and best experiences, the Un-carrier is redefining connectivity and fueling competition while continuing to drive the next wave of innovation in wireless and beyond. Headquartered in Bellevue, Wash., T-Mobile provides services through its subsidiaries and operates its flagship brands, T-Mobile, Metro by T-Mobile, and Mint Mobile.

  • When every second counts, connection shouldn’t depend on your carrier. Now, even miles from the nearest cell tower, ANYONE will be able to reach 911. Together with Starlink, T-Mobile is making it possible for anyone — including Verizon and AT&T users — to sign up for T-Mobile text to 911 by satellite when there’s no cell signal. No app — and it’s free on compatible devices. Read more here: https://lnkd.in/gdCBvXv8
